ICM

International College Of Manitoba

ICM offers a pathway to an undergraduate degree at the University of Manitoba. The UTPII programs are the equivalent to the first year of the University's Bachelor Degree. Upon successful completion of UTPII, students transfer into the second year of their degree at the University of Manitoba.

To progress to the second year at the University of Manitoba you must successfully complete 30 credit hours of advanced standing, meet the required GPA and satisfy the relevant entry requirements

  • An opportunity to earn a degree from one of Canada's best universities
  • Small class sizes mean you have regular access to your lecturers and more focus on your courses
  • Study on-campus with international students from over 60 different countries
  • Study in one of the most affordable cities in Canada
  • Earn up to 60% of your tuition back through the Manitoba Tuition Income Tax Rebate

Located in the University of Manitoba main Fort Garry Campus

Intakes : January, May or September
